Hearing loss is normally associated with old age or years of touring in a rock band. But preventable noise-induced hearing loss is actually pretty common in the general population, affecting around 15% of Americans according to the National Institute of Deafness and Communication Disorders (NIDCD).
When that damage is done to the sensory hair cells in the ear, people can’t regenerate them, so the damage is permanent, explains John Oghalai, professor of otolaryngology at Stanford University and director of the Children’s Hearing Center at Lucile Packard Children’s Hospital Stanford. 【F1】
While there is ongoing research into finding ways to regenerate sensory hair cells and improve cochlear (耳蜗) implants, there is no perfect solution to hearing loss right now, which makes the need to lessen our exposure to loud noise that much more important.
Even if New Yorkers can avoid loud restaurants, 5.7 million people travel by subway each weekday. 【F2】
While the noise inside a subway car is only 75-85 decibels (分贝)—provided no one is shouting and there are no performers—the noise of a train passing the station is another matter.
In Times Square, one of the busiest subway stations in the city, the noise level ranges from 80 decibels to 96 decibels when the express trains barrel through the station.
Everyday city noises are impossible to avoid but there are a few things people can do to help prevent from hearing damage. It can be a good idea to use foam earplugs if you are stuck waiting for the express train. The same rule applies to loud concerts, says Oghalai.

For headphones, there is a simple rule: if you can hear someone else’s music when they have them on, the volume is too loud, Oghalai says.
For eating out, there are now noise ratings included in many restaurant reviews.
Companies like Apple provide a function to limit the maximum volume on their devices if you are concerned as well.

From daily commutes, to eating out to sitting in your apartment and hearing the honking of cars from a sixth-storey window, New York is full of noise no matter where you go.
But for those who can get out of the city, there is somewhere nearby they can go for quiet. 【F5】
In the suburbs, the sound inside a house in upstate New York with the soothing hum of central air and two elderly dogs panting in the background is a relaxing 33 decibels.
